
A savage bomb blast ripped through a flyover near Lal Chowk in Srinagar on March 19, injuring about 15 people. The blast took place near a famous fruit market, a busy area filled with late evening crowd. The fruit market is located near the J&K High Court and the state secretariat. About 11 of the injured have been shifted to nearby hospitals. If this is not enough, banned militant outfit Hizbul Mujahideen has claimed responsibility for the blast. A Hizbul spokesperson called a local news agency to claim the responsibility.
In recent months the Kashmir valley has been comparatively peaceful. Two to three years ago, valley was marred by frequent blasts. The bomb strike has taken place after a long time.
